The Spanish word for “legendary figure” is “inmortal” — B2 level.
English → SpanishB2
nounB2neutral/literary
a person of lasting fame

Examples
El héroe se unió a los inmortales en el Monte Olimpo.
The hero joined the immortals on Mount Olympus.
Shakespeare es considerado un inmortal de la literatura.
Shakespeare is considered an immortal (a towering, lasting figure) of literature.
Gender Agreement for Nouns
When 'inmortal' is used as a noun for a person, the article determines the gender: 'el inmortal' (male) or 'la inmortal' (female).
